The iPhone 16 Pro Max has made a significant impact in the smartphone market, offering a blend of cutting-edge technology and refined design. For tech enthusiasts in Pakistan, this device represents a leap forward in mobile innovation. Let's delve into the standout features that set the iPhone 16 Pro Max Price in Pakistan apart. The iPhone 16 Pro Max boasts a massive 6.9-inch Super Retina XDR OLED display, the largest ever on an iPhone. This expansive screen offers vibrant colors, deep blacks, and a peak brightness of 2,000 nits, ensuring clarity even under direct sunlight. The ProMotion technology with a 120Hz adaptive refresh rate provides smooth scrolling and responsive touch interactions, enhancing the overall user experience. The device's design features ultra-thin bezels and a durable titanium frame, available in four elegant finishes: Natural Titanium, Black Titanium, White Titanium, and the new Desert Titanium. The front is protected by Apple's next-generation Ceramic Shield, offering improved drop resistance. With an IP68 rating, the iPhone 16 Pro Max is resistant to water and dust, making it suitable for various environments. At the heart of the iPhone 16 Pro Max lies the A18 Pro chip, built on a second-generation 3nm process. This advanced processor delivers a 15% increase in CPU performance and a 20% boost in GPU capabilities compared to its predecessor. The 16-core Neural Engine enhances machine learning tasks, enabling features like real-time language translation and advanced photo editing. Gamers and professionals will appreciate the hardware-accelerated ray tracing, which provides realistic lighting and shadows in supported games. The device also supports Wi-Fi 7 and the Snapdragon X75 5G modem, ensuring faster and more reliable connectivity. Photography enthusiasts will find the iPhone 16 Pro Max's camera system impressive. It features a triple-lens setup: a 48MP wide-angle lens, a 48MP ultra-wide lens, and a 12MP telephoto lens with 5x optical zoom. The ultra-wide lens is optimized for low-light conditions, capturing detailed images even in challenging environments. Video recording capabilities have been enhanced, with support for 4K at 120 frames per second, allowing for high-quality slow-motion footage. The new Camera Control button provides quick access to camera settings, making it easier to switch between modes and adjust settings on the fly. Battery life is a crucial factor for users, and the iPhone 16 Pro Max delivers with up to 33 hours of video playback. This longevity is achieved through a combination of a larger battery and the energy-efficient A18 Pro chip. Charging has also been improved, with MagSafe wireless charging now supporting up to 25W, a significant increase from the previous 15W. Wired charging remains efficient, with the device reaching 50% charge in just 30 minutes using a compatible charger. Q: Does the iPhone 16 Pro Max support 5G in Pakistan? A: Yes, the iPhone 16 Pro Max supports 5G connectivity, including bands compatible with Pakistani networks, ensuring faster internet speeds where 5G is available. Q: What storage options are available for the iPhone 16 Pro Max? A: The iPhone 16 Pro Max comes in 256GB, 512GB, and 1TB storage variants, allowing users to choose based on their storage needs. Q: Is the iPhone 16 Pro Max water-resistant? A: Yes, it has an IP68 rating, meaning it can withstand submersion in water up to 6 meters for 30 minutes and is also dust-resistant. Q: Can I use two SIM cards on the iPhone 16 Pro Max? A: The device supports dual SIM functionality, including one physical nano-SIM and one eSIM, providing flexibility for users who need multiple lines. It is anticipated that the iPhone 17 Pro Max will have a 6.9-inch Super Retina XDR OLED screen with a pixel density of roughly 458 PPI and a resolution of 2868 x 1320 pixels. ProMotion technology is expected to be supported by the display, which will have a variable refresh rate between 1 Hz and 120 Hz to ensure responsiveness and fluid scrolling. ALSO READ: Here are all the A-list celebrities named during Sean 'Diddy' Combs' trafficking trial, and the reasons why The device might also include an anti-reflective coating and more scratch-resistant glass, ensuring durability. A new camera module layout, perhaps with a horizontal camera bar evoking the Google Pixel series, could be adopted by the iPhone 17 Pro Max in terms of new upgraded design. What upgrades will the camera offer? The gadget might have a two-tone back with a different colour designating the camera area. Rumor has it the camera department will undergo significant improvements. The iPhone 17 Pro Max will have a triple 48 MP rear camera setup that includes a 48 MP wide-angle primary lens, an ultra-wide lens with 48 MP and a periscope-capable 48 MP telephoto lens that could provide an optical zoom of up to 5x. These improvements, which include the potential for 8K video recording, are intended to provide better photography and videography experiences. It is also anticipated that the front-facing camera will be upgraded to a 24MP sensor, resulting in better video calls and sharper selfies. How powerful is the A19 Pro chip? It is expected that Apple's next-generation A19 Pro chipset, which is constructed on a 3nm process for improved performance and energy efficiency, will power the iPhone 17 Pro Max. The device will most likely have 12GB of RAM, which is a substantial upgrade over earlier models and will enable better multitasking and support for cutting-edge AI features. The device is anticipated to support iOS 19 right out of the box. Has the battery capacity improved? According to rumours, the iPhone 17 Pro Max will have a bigger battery, possibly around 4500 mAh, to meet the higher power requirements of its sophisticated features and high-resolution display. The gadget might also support reverse wireless charging, which would let users charge other devices that are compatible. What other features are expected to be there in the iPhone 17 Pro Max? An AI-based battery optimisation system that learns user habits to better control power consumption could be one of the most astonishing features. The iPhone 17 Pro Max might have an Apple-designed baseband chip, which would increase network efficiency and performance. It's likely that Face ID technology will advance, possibly with a smaller sensor or under-display implementation that eliminates the need for a noticeable notch. Recommended Videos Samsung Galaxy S25 Edge vs. iPhone 16 Pro Max: specs Samsung Galaxy S25 Edge iPhone 16 Pro Max Size 159 x 76 x 5.9 mm (6.26 x 2.99 x 0.23 inches) 163 x 77.6 x 8.25 mm (6.42 x 3.06 x 0.32 inches) Weight 163 grams (5.75 ounces) 227 grams (7.99 ounces) Screen size 6.7-inch HDR10+ AMOLED (120Hz) 6.9-inch Super Retina XDR OLED display Screen resolution 1440 x 3120 resolution at 513 pixels per inch 2868 x 1320 resolution at 460 ppi Operating system Android 15 under One UI 7 iOS 18 Storage 256GB, 512GB 256GB, 512GB, 1TB MicroSD card slot No No Tap-to-pay services Google Play Apple Pay Processor Qualcomm Snapdragon 8 Elite A18 Pro RAM 12GB 8GB Cameras Rear: 200-megapixel 12MP ultrawide Front: 12MP Rear: 48MP Fusion (main), f/1.78 48MP ultrawide, f/2.2 12MP telephoto, f/2.8, 5x optical zoom Front: 12MP, f/1.9 Video Rear: 8K at 30fps, 4K up to 120fps, and 1080p up to 240fps Front: 4K up to 60 fps, and 1080p up to 60 fps Rear: 4K up to 120fps, and 1080p up to 240fps Front: 4K up to 60fps, and 1080p up to 120fps Bluetooth 5.3 5.3 Ports USB-C USB-C Biometrics Under-display ultrasonic fingerprint sensor Face ID Water resistance IP68 IP68 Battery 3,900mAh 25W wired charging 15W wireless charging Reverse wireless charging 4,685mAh 30W fast charging (50% in 30 minutes) 25W MagSafe wireless 15W Qi2 wireless 4.5W reverse wireless App marketplace Google Play Store App Store Network support 5G 5G Colors Titanium Icy Blue, Titanium Silver, and Titanium Jet Black Black Titanium, White Titanium, Natural Titanium, and Desert Titanium Price Around $1,300 Starts at $1,199 Available from Unknown Apple, Amazon, Best Buy Samsung Galaxy S25 Edge vs. iPhone 16 Pro Max: design The Samsung Galaxy S25 Edge is as thin as its name suggests, if the exact dimensions listed in the spec chart above are anything to go by. Leaked images have shown the S25 Edge to have a thin frame around the handset and two vertically-aligned cameras on top of the slight camera bump — a detail that is noticeably absent from the rest of the Galaxy S25 lineup. They have also shown the phone to have a microphone on the top and bottom, and a side button beneath the volume button on the right edge of the frame. Meanwhile, the iPhone 16 Pro Max is a bit thicker at 8.25mm, with a titanium frame with a brushed metal finish, flat edges, and a matte glass back that make it easier to grip the phone. It has a triple-lens camera layout similar to that of the iPhone 15 Pro Max, and a Camera Control button dug into the right side of the frame underneath the power button, which sticks out like the other buttons sitting on the left edge. Winner: Samsung Galaxy S25 Edge Samsung Galaxy S25 Edge vs. iPhone 16 Pro Max: battery and charging The Galaxy S25 Edge has a 3,900mAh battery, which is slightly smaller than the batteries in the rest of the Galaxy S25 lineup, where the base model has a 4,000mAh battery and the S25 Ultra has a 5,000mAh battery. Samsung claims that the S25 Edge supports 25W wired charging, 15W wireless charging and reverse wireless charging. However, Samsung didn't exactly mention how fast the phone would charge when it's plugged in. The iPhone 16 Pro Max, on the other hand, has an even bigger battery with 4,685mAh of power capacity. It supports 30W fast charging, reaching 50% charge in 30 minutes or less. It also supports 25W MagSafe wireless charging, 15W Qi2 wireless charging, and 4.5W reverse wireless charging. This shows that a bigger battery doesn't always mean faster charging, it just means it takes little longer to get to full charge. Although, it is tough to call which phone has the best battery and charging time since they're close is size and capacity, and the speed in which in the S25 Edge reaches a full charge, let alone a half charge, has not been determined.
